Indian Railways has announced a significant expansion of its service schedule, planning to operate 18,262 summer special train trips to manage the surge in passenger volume during the peak travel season. This initiative aims to improve connectivity across high-traffic corridors and alleviate the chronic congestion that typically characterizes the summer months. Of the total planned operations, 11,878 trips are currently confirmed and in the pipeline for deployment.

Infrastructure and Operational Throughput

The decision to increase trip frequency reflects a strategic effort to optimize existing rail infrastructure during a period of heightened demand. By adding these special services, the rail network seeks to balance the load on primary trunk routes, which often face bottlenecks when seasonal travel spikes occur. The operational success of these additional trips depends on the availability of rolling stock and the ability of regional hubs to manage increased platform turnover without disrupting freight logistics.

Efficient rail movement is a critical component of the broader logistics landscape, impacting the flow of both passengers and essential goods. When passenger traffic consumes a disproportionate share of track capacity, industrial supply chains often experience secondary delays. Monitoring how these 18,262 trips are integrated into the existing schedule will provide insight into the network's current capacity limits and its ability to handle future surges in demand.
